Customer declaration for drug precursors (within the European Union)

Within the European Union, operators who supply drug precursors of category 1 or 2 are required, before each delivery, to obtain a customer declaration from the customer. This is laid down in Regulation (EC) No. 273/2004 and aims to prevent the misuse of these substances for the illegal manufacture of drugs.

Category 1 scheduled substances
For category 1 substances (such as ephedrine, pseudo-ephedrine, ergometrine, ergotamine, etc.), supply is permitted only to operators or users who hold a valid licence and who have signed a customer declaration in advance.

  • Use the model set out in Annex III, point 1 of Regulation (EC) No. 273/2004.
  • A separate declaration must be submitted for each individual substance.
  • The supplier must stamp and date a copy of the declaration to confirm it matches the original.
  • This copy must accompany the substances during all transport within the European Union and be made available to the authorities upon request.

Category 2 scheduled substances
For category 2 substances (such as acetic anhydride, anthranilic acid, piperidine, potassium permanganate, red phosphorus, etc.), the supplier may accept two kinds of customer declaration:

  • a declaration per transaction (Annex III, point 1),
  • or a declaration covering multiple transactions within a period of no more than one year (Annex III, point 2).

A multiple-transaction declaration may only be accepted if all the following conditions are met:

  1. The supplier has supplied the substance to this customer at least three times in the past 12 months;
  2. There is no reason to suspect that the substance will be used for illicit purposes;
  3. The quantities ordered are consistent with the known usage of the customer.

Exemption from customer declaration requirement
The customer is exempt from providing a customer declaration for category 2 substances if the annual quantities do not exceed the thresholds listed below:

Substance

Annual threshold

Acetic anhydride

100 L

Potassium permanganate

100 kg

Anthranilic acid and its salts

1 kg

Phenylacetic acid and its salts

1 kg

Piperidine and its salts

0,5 kg

Red phosphorus

0,1 kg


Application to pharmacies
Public pharmacies
and hospital pharmacies are also required to provide a customer declaration when purchasing category 1 or 2 substances, unless an exemption applies.
